Identifying Market Gaps

One crucial aspect of starting a successful business is identifying market gaps. Market gaps refer to unmet needs or underserved areas within a specific industry or target market. By identifying these gaps, entrepreneurs can develop innovative solutions that address customers’ pain points and provide value. Here are some steps to help you identify market gaps:

Research the Industry

Conduct thorough research to understand the industry landscape. Identify current trends, market size, key players, and consumer behavior. This will provide you with a solid foundation for identifying potential gaps.

Analyze Customer Needs

Gain a deep understanding of your target customers’ needs, preferences, and pain points. Engage with your target audience through surveys, interviews, and market research. Listen to their feedback and identify areas where existing solutions fall short.

Observe Competitors

Study your competitors to identify any gaps they may have overlooked. Look for areas where you can differentiate yourself and offer unique value to customers. Assess their strengths and weaknesses to uncover opportunities for improvement.

Think Outside the Box

Be creative and think outside the box. Consider unconventional solutions or approaches that haven’t been explored yet. Look for alternative ways to solve existing problems or address unmet needs.

Stay Updated on Emerging Technologies

Keep an eye on emerging technologies and innovations that could disrupt the industry. New technologies often create new market gaps or change the way existing needs are addressed. Stay ahead of the curve to identify opportunities that arise from technological advancements.

Explore Niche Markets

Consider exploring niche markets that are underserved or have specific requirements. Niche markets often have unique needs that larger competitors may overlook. By catering to these niches, you can carve out a loyal customer base and establish a competitive advantage.

Seek Feedback

Regularly seek feedback from your customers, industry experts, and mentors. Engage in conversations and ask for suggestions on how your product or service can be improved. Actively listen to feedback and incorporate valuable insights into your business strategy.

Stay Agile

Market gaps may evolve over time, so it’s essential to stay agile and adaptable. Continuously monitor the market, track industry trends, and adjust your offerings accordingly. Stay connected with your customers to understand their changing needs and adapt to market dynamics.

Identifying market gaps requires a combination of research, creativity, and a deep understanding of customer needs. By identifying and addressing these gaps, you can position your business as a solution provider and gain a competitive edge in the market. Home-Based Business Ideas

Running a business from home offers flexibility, convenience, and cost savings. If you’re looking to start a venture from the comfort of your own home, here are some home-based business ideas to consider:

Online Bakery

If you have a passion for baking, start an online bakery where you can sell your delicious homemade treats. Create a website or use online marketplaces to showcase your products and offer convenient delivery or shipping options.

Virtual Assistant

Provide administrative, organizational, or creative support to busy professionals or entrepreneurs as a virtual assistant. Offer services such as scheduling appointments, managing emails, social media management, or graphic design.

Home Daycare

If you enjoy working with children, consider starting a home daycare. Ensure you meet the necessary licensing requirements and create a safe and stimulating environment for children in your care.

Freelance Writing or Editing

If you have excellent writing or editing skills, offer your services as a freelance writer or editor. Create a portfolio of your work and market yourself to clients who need content creation, proofreading, or copyediting.

Online Tutoring

Share your expertise and knowledge by offering online tutoring services. Tutor students in subjects like math, science, languages, or test preparation through virtual platforms and video conferencing.

Handmade Crafts

If you’re skilled in crafting, create handmade products such as jewelry, home decor items, or personalized gifts. Sell your creations through online marketplaces or create your own e-commerce store.

Graphic Design Services

If you have a flair for design, start a graphic design business from home. Offer services such as logo design, branding, digital illustrations, or website graphics.

Professional Organizer

Help individuals declutter and organize their homes or offices as a professional organizer. Offer services like space optimization, storage solutions, and personalized organization systems.

Home-Based Fitness Instructor

If you’re passionate about fitness, become a home-based fitness instructor. Offer virtual classes or create personalized workout plans for clients who prefer to exercise from home.

Event Planning

If you have a knack for planning and organizing events, start an event planning business from home. Assist clients in coordinating weddings, parties, or corporate events, handling everything from venue selection to vendor management.

Social Media Management

Utilize your social media expertise to manage social media accounts for businesses. Help clients create engaging content, manage their online presence, and implement effective social media strategies.

Frequently Asked Questions

How do I know if my business idea is viable?

Conduct thorough market research, analyze competition, and validate your idea with potential customers to assess its viability.

Are there any low-cost business ideas for beginners?

Yes, several low-cost business ideas exist, such as freelance services, dropshipping, or affiliate marketing.

How can I fund my startup?

Consider bootstrapping, crowdfunding, seeking investors, or exploring small business loans and grants.

Is it necessary to have prior business experience to start a venture?

While prior business experience can be beneficial, it’s not a prerequisite. Passion, dedication, and a willingness to learn are equally important.

How can I differentiate my business from competitors?

Focus on providing exceptional customer service, offering unique value propositions, and continuously innovating to stay ahead of the competition.
